So I recently hooked up a hydrofarm 4' 4bulb T5 fixture. Now I just got two new phals that are blooming. Should I put these under the lights or keep them in a shadier or further spot until the flowering stops? Would the light help form more buds or just speed deterioration of spikes/flowers?

Of course the plant needs light to carry on its photosynthetic processes, so it should be in the same light level that it grows under. With a 4-foot, 4-bulb fixture, you should be able to elevate the light a considerable distance from the plant.

The leaves are about 16" from the light but one of the spikes and flowers is then only a couple inches from the light. That is the one thing I was worried about. Will this hurt that spike/closer flowers?
